The procuratorate's call to inform the parties is only an acknowledgement of time, so that the parties can make an appointment in advance. After the people's court accepts the case, lawyers can read the papers. According to the provisions of Article 38 of the Criminal Procedure Law, defense lawyers can consult, extract and copy the case files from the date when the people's procuratorate examines and prosecutes the case.
